Description
A moist, spiced carrot cake made in a single bowl for easy cleanup, topped with a rich, caramel-like toasted pecan frosting that rivals bakery quality.
Ingredients

- 2 cups (250g) all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- ½ teaspoon baking powder
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 2 teaspoons cinnamon
- ½ teaspoon nutmeg
- ½ teaspoon ground ginger
- 1 cup (200g) granulated sugar
- ¾ cup (180ml) vegetable oil
- 3 large eggs, room temperature
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 2 cups (about 3–4 medium) freshly shredded carrots
- 1 cup (115g) pecan halves, toasted and chopped
- ½ cup (115g) un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up (125g) packed brown sugar
- 3–4 tablespoons heavy cream
- 2 cups (240g) powdered sugar, sifted
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- ½ teaspoon salt
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Toast pecan halves in a skillet or on a baking sheet for 5-7 minutes until fragrant. Let cool and chop roughly.
- In a large mixing b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, baking powder, salt, cinnamon, nutmeg, and ginger.
- Add sugar, vegetable oil, eggs, and vanilla extract to the dry ingredients. Whisk vigorously for 1-2 minutes until smooth and emulsified.
- Stir in shredded carrots. Fold in half of the toasted pecans, reserving the rest for the topping.
- Pour batter into a greased and floured 9-inch round cake pan (or 9×13 pan). Bake for 40-45 minutes (or 30-35 for 9×13) until a toothpick comes out clean.
- Cool cake in pan for 10 minutes, then turn out onto a wire rack to cool completely.
- For frosting, beat softened butter and brown sugar until creamy. Add vanilla and salt.
- Gradually add sifted powdered sugar and heavy cream, beating on medium-high speed for 2-3 minutes until fluffy.
- Fold in remaining toasted pecans.
- Spread frosting over cooled cake and sprinkle with reserved pecans. Serve at room temperature.
Notes
Grate carrots fresh for best moisture; avoid pre-shredded. Toast pecans to enhance flavor. Ensure butter and eggs are at room temperature. Sift powdered sugar to avoid lumps. Store covered in fridge for up to 5 days.
